Memory while in school: The summer before my junior year, I was an orientation leader. It was the best summer. I didn’t get into UGA out of high school and transferred in from Georgia Tech my sophomore year. I had major imposter syndrome. I was learning what it meant to be a UGA student as I was preparing to introduce new students to campus. It was a season of personal growth, and it also taught me fake it ‘til you make it and everyone belongs right where they are. I will be forever grateful for that experience.
